Points: 9. The University of Wisconsin—Osh Kosh offers a bachelor’s in regional and urban planning degree through its Department of Geography & Urban Planning. The program’s core includes course titles such as Comprehensive Planning, Computer Uses in Urban Analysis, and Land Use Regulation. In fall 1986, three students entered the bachelor’s of urban planning program, and in 1990, the program’s first students graduated. A year later in 1991, 34 master’s degree students graduated, and in 2001, our accelerated track opened to graduates with accredited degrees.
